Heritage listing

St James' Church, Kingston is a parish church in the Church of England located in Kingston, Isle of Wight. Formerly a separate Anglican parish, Kingston is now amalgamated with the adjacent Anglican parish of Shorwell, as Shorwell with Kingston.
